What is one important practice to follow after completing a manicure or pedicure?

Providing aftercare advice and product recommendations is a crucial practice to follow after completing a manicure or pedicure because it helps ensure the longevity and health of the nails and skin. Aftercare information can include suggestions for moisturizing, avoiding certain activities that might damage the nails, and tips on maintaining the results achieved during the treatment. By offering this advice, you demonstrate professional care and concern for the client's well-being, which can enhance client satisfaction and foster trust, encouraging clients to return for future services.

This practice not only reflects industry standards and best practices but also reinforces the importance of taking responsible care of nails and skin. It empowers the client with knowledge to maintain their manicure or pedicure at home, ultimately leading to improved results and a more positive salon experience.
